Why is mental health important for student athletes 2023?

For student-athletes, the pursuit of athletic excellence often takes center stage, with physical training and performance becoming top priorities. However, amidst the focus on physical prowess, mental health is an aspect that should not be overlooked. The well-being of student-athletes goes beyond the physical, as their mental and emotional health plays a crucial role in their overall success and development. In this context, we will explore the importance of mental health for student-athletes and highlight the various ways in which it can impact their performance, personal growth, and future well-being.

Conclusion:

In conclusion, mental health is a vital aspect of a student athlete's overall well-being and success. By prioritizing mental health, student-athletes can effectively manage stress, enhance their focus and performance, build positive team dynamics, and prepare for life beyond sports. Encouraging a supportive and empathetic environment that addresses mental health challenges can lead to a generation of well-rounded, emotionally resilient, and successful student-athletes both on and off the field.
